How much do warehouse shipping ass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 11, 2026, the average hourly pay for warehouse shipping assistant in the United States is $17.54,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.62 and $18.75 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by Warehouse Shipping Assistants, and how can they be managed?

Warehouse Shipping Assistants often encounter challenges such as managing tight deadlines, handling heavy or bulky items, and ensuring accuracy in order fulfillment. These challenges can be addressed by maintaining strong organizational skills, using proper lifting techniques, and utilizing warehouse management systems for tracking shipments. Teamwork and clear communication with other departments also help reduce errors and ensure smooth workflow, making the environment more efficient and less stressful.

What does a Warehouse Shipping Assistant do?

A Warehouse Shipping Assistant is responsible for preparing, packaging, and dispatching goods from a warehouse to various destinations. They handle tasks such as verifying shipment details, labeling packages, updating inventory records, and ensuring the correct products are sent to customers. This role often requires attention to detail, organizational skills, and the ability to operate shipping software and equipment. Warehouse Shipping Assistants work closely with other warehouse staff to maintain an efficient shipping process and meet delivery deadlines.

What is the difference between Warehouse Shipping Assistant vs Warehouse Clerk?

AspectWarehouse Shipping AssistantWarehouse Clerk
Primary RoleFocuses on preparing shipments, packing, labeling, and coordinating outgoing goods.Handles inventory management, data entry, and general warehouse organization.
Required SkillsBasic computer skills, attention to detail, physical stamina.Inventory software knowledge, organizational skills, data entry.
Work EnvironmentWarehouse setting, often on the shipping dock or packing area.Warehouse environment, often at a desk or inventory station.
CertificationsNone typically required, but forklift or OSHA certifications may be beneficial.None typically required.

The Warehouse Shipping Assistant primarily handles preparing and dispatching shipments, while the Warehouse Clerk manages inventory records and warehouse organization. Both roles work in warehouse environments and may require similar skills, but their focus areas differ, making them distinct positions within the logistics industry.

Stockroom/Shipping Clerk

 

Position Summary: Manage receipt of finished goods from Operations into Finished Goods Inventory and shipment of product to customers. 

Experience with warehouse management software required

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Receive finished goods from Operations:  o package into product box or clam shell as appropriate  o store in designated location o transact in MRP system into Finished Goods (FG) inventory location as available to sell. 
  • Move goods from FG inventory and prepare for shipment o review daily the customer sales orders available to ship in MRP o pick available product from FG inventory  o transact in MRP system out of Finished Goods inventory  o package in appropriate final shipping container (box, Gaylord, etc) o prepare shipper documentation (label, pack list, etc) using Shipper system
  • Schedule large shipments and plan logistics to ensure that there is sufficient storage space for incoming items and staff on hand to manage the shipments.
  • Keep files of goods shipped and received by preparing regular shipping and receiving reports for managers
  • Handle issues arising in shipping or inventory handling
  • Build boxes for packaging
  • Trouble shoot shipping issues and customer complaints that arise and work to resolve them
